How they compare
Poland currently reports 5,259 Thousand against 3,000 Thousand in Ile de France, a difference of 2,259 Thousand.
That makes Poland's figure about 1.8 times Ile de France's.
Across all 10 years both countries report, Poland has been ahead every year.
Ile de France ranks 6th and Poland ranks 7th of 107 regions.
Poland has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
